Elements Affecting BMW Key Replacement Costs
Before jumping into the expenses, it's necessary to comprehend the components that can impact the rate of a BMW Car Key key replacement. Here are the main elements:
Model and Year: BMW models vary substantially in technology and security functions, which straight influence key replacement costs. More recent models typically include sophisticated keyless entry systems, which are more expensive to replace.
Type of Key: BMW keys can be categorized into 3 types: traditional keys, remote keys, and smart keys (or key fobs). Each type will have different costs related to its replacement.
Area: Where you obtain your replacement key-- whether through a dealership, locksmith, or online service-- will impact the total cost. Dealerships normally charge more than independent locksmiths.
Programming: Many contemporary BMW keys require coding or programming to work with your automobile's electronic systems, which can include to the cost.
Key Insurance: Some BMW owners choose to buy key insurance coverage, which might cover the cost of key replacement for a specific duration. This can be an element in determining the total expenditure.
Cost Breakdown of BMW Key ReplacementKey TypeCost Range (GBP)DescriptionTraditional Key₤ 100 - ₤ 250Standard keys without remote functions.Remote Key₤ 200 - ₤ 400Keys with remote locking/unlocking functions.Smart Key/Fob₤ 300 - ₤ 800Advanced keys with keyless entry/start functions.Programming Fee₤ 50 - ₤ 150Extra fee for programming the key.Locksmith Service₤ 75 - ₤ 150Cost for a locksmith to perform the replacement.Summary of Replacement Options
When faced with the requirement for a BMW key replacement, owners usually have three choices:
Dealership Replacement:
Pros: Official BMW parts Code and program with the ideal specsGuarantee on the keyCons:Higher costLonger wait times
Locksmith Services:
Pros:Often more cost effective than dealersCan supply on-site servicesCons:Quality may varyNot all locksmith professionals have the required innovation to program modern keys
Online Key Purchase:
Pros:Convenience Generally lower pricesCons:May require extra programmingDanger of receiving non-authentic keysSteps to Replace Your BMW Key

The length of time does it require to replace a BMW key?The time can vary depending upon the method selected for replacement. Dealers may take a few days for ordering and programming, while a locksmith can typically provide rapid service on-site.2. Can I set a BMW key myself?Programming a BMW key generally needs customized diagnostic devices, making it challenging for a lot of car owners to do it themselves. It is typically advised to have a professional handle the programming.3. What should I do if I lose my only key?If you've lost your only key, calling your dealer is often the finest option. They might need evidence of ownership and recognition to help you in acquiring a new key.4. Is key insurance worth it?Key insurance can be a rewarding investment for those who frequently lose their keys or own state-of-the-art key fobs. Evaluate your practices and the potential cost of replacement to identify if it's right for you.5. Are all BMW keys developed equal?No, the cost and intricacy of BMW keys vary substantially based upon model and year. Constantly check the specifics of your automobile to comprehend your key replacement needs.
